==UV/vis of Pepsin-AuNP and HRP-AuNP== | |||
'''General Protocol''': | |||
# Place 1mL of each ratio in an 1.5mL eppendorf tube. | |||
# Centrifuge at maximum speed for 30 minutes. | |||
# Take a UV-Vis spectrum of each sample from 200nm to 800nm. | |||
# After taking the spectrum, store the sample in a fresh eppy tube in an upright position. | |||
